About Elk Grove Charter
Elk Grove Charter is a public high school in Elk Grove, CA, part of Elk Grove Unified, serving approximately 286 students in grades 7th-12th with a 22: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 7.0 out of 10 and ranks #3,459 of 9,539 schools in CA. State assessment records show 21%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 42%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).
